视觉软件工程师是一个专业性很强的职业,对于学历的要求也相对较高。一般来说,本科及以上学历的毕业生更容易胜任这个职位。具体来说,视觉软件工程师通常需要具备以下几种学历:
1. 计算机科学与技术或相关专业的本科及以上学历。这些专业的学生在学习过程中会接触到大量的计算机基础知识和软件编程技能,为从事视觉软件工程师的工作打下了坚实的基础。
2. 软件工程或相关专业的硕士或博士学历。这些专业的学生在研究生阶段会学习到更深入的计算机科学理论和技术,为从事视觉软件工程师的工作提供了更多的知识和技能。
3. 其他相关专业的本科学历。例如,通信工程、电子工程等专业也有机会成为视觉软件工程师。这些专业的学生在学习过程中会接触到一些与视觉软件相关的知识,为从事视觉软件工程师的工作提供了一定的基础。
除了学历要求外,视觉软件工程师还需要具备以下几个方面的技能和素质:
1. 熟练掌握至少一种编程语言(如C++、Java、Python等),并具备良好的编程习惯和代码质量。
2. 熟悉操作系统、数据库、网络等方面的基础知识,能够独立解决相关技术问题。
3. 了解计算机图形学、图像处理、机器学习等领域的基本概念和技术,具备一定的创新能力和解决问题的能力。
4. 具备良好的团队协作精神和沟通能力,能够与团队成员共同完成项目任务。
5. 具备较强的学习能力和自我驱动能力,能够不断学习和掌握新技术和新方法。
6. 具备一定的英语阅读能力,能够阅读英文技术文档和资料。
总的来说,视觉软件工程师是一个专业性很强的职业,对于学历的要求也相对较高。具备相关学历和技能的求职者更容易在这个职位上取得成功。同时,随着科技的不断发展和行业需求的不断变化,视觉软件工程师也需要不断学习和提升自己的能力和水平。